Banks Using Infosys Finacle See Reduction in Average Transaction Cost by Over 35 Percent, Shows Independent Customer Survey


(ENP Newswire Via Acquire Media NewsEdge) ENP Newswire - 08 April 2014 Release date- 04042014 - Bangalore - The latest Infosys Finacle Business Value Articulation survey has revealed that banks using the multichannel functionality of Finacle core banking solution have reduced average transaction costs across channels by over 35 percent.



The survey also showed that Finacle helped to reduce the effort to roll out innovative products and services by an average of 37 percent and create new revenue streams for banks.

These were some of the key insights drawn from responses of 52 banks, which evaluated Finacle's impact on six business areas - growth, operational efficiency, architecture simplicity, agility, compliance, and customer relationship management. Feedback Business Consulting, an independent research agency, conducted the survey in 2013.


Key findings of the survey Banks running on Finacle have realized an average 11.5 percent return on investment and average increase in return on assets of over 25 percent1 Banks witnessed an average 11 percent increase in revenue earned from higher fees post implementation of Finacle and an average increase in profit on capital by 19 percent1 Finacle's advanced and scalable architecture has resulted in an average improvement of over 40 percent in time taken to execute customer transactions Banks using Finacle have also seen an average increase in assets of over 30 percent in the review period compared to the previous year1 More than 90 percent of the banks surveyed acknowledged Finacle's role in improving management of customer expectations. Banks deploying Finacle enjoyed an average reduction of 19 percent in customer complaints Quotes Dennis C.
